Exploring Windows and Doors in Aylesbury: A Comprehensive Guide to Quality and StyleNestled in the heart of Buckinghamshire, Aylesbury is a picturesque town that integrates heritage and modernity. just click the up coming web site reflects this blend, with many buildings showcasing a mix of historical appeal and contemporary design.